Mechanical Design Consultation for Downhole Tools

MARANA TECHNOLOGY was formed in 2016, but has over 35 years experience in the design and development of equipment for the oilfield service industry. This includes mechanical design of M/LWD tools, wireline tools and related support equipment. Here is some important background information:

 

PATENTS:

           U.S. Patent No. 5,092,056

               “Reversed Leaf Spring Energizing System for Wellbore Caliper Arms”

          U.S. Patent No. 5,086,045

               “Multiple Caliper Arms Capable of Independent Movement”            

          U.S. Patent No. 4,504,736 & European Patent No. 0096975

               “Gamma Ray Spectral Tool for Borehole Use”

 

PUBLICATIONS:­

          Co-author of SPE Paper No. 12050, “A Multi-function Compensated Spectral Natural Gamma Logging System.”­
